首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Ajax表单提交、事件侦听器和更改提交按钮类型

Ajax表单提交是一种使用Ajax技术来实现表单提交的方式。传统的表单提交会导致页面刷新,而Ajax表单提交可以在不刷新页面的情况下发送异步请求,从而实现动态更新页面内容的效果。

事件侦听器(Event Listener)是用于监听特定事件的一种机制,可以通过添加事件侦听器来响应用户操作或其他事件的发生。在前端开发中,可以通过事件侦听器来捕捉用户的点击、输入、鼠标移动等事件,并对其进行相应的处理。

更改提交按钮类型是指将表单中的提交按钮的类型由默认的"submit"改为"button"。在默认情况下,提交按钮的类型为"submit",当用户点击该按钮时,会触发表单的提交动作。而将按钮类型更改为"button"后,点击按钮将不会触发表单的提交动作,可以通过事件侦听器来自定义按钮的行为。

下面是对每个问题的详细答案:

  1. Ajax表单提交:
    • 概念:Ajax表单提交是通过使用Ajax技术实现表单提交的方式,实现无刷新的异步请求。
    • 优势:减少页面刷新,提升用户体验;异步请求可以并行处理,加快响应速度;可以动态更新页面内容。
    • 应用场景:表单提交、数据验证、搜索功能等需要实现无刷新效果的场景。
    • 腾讯云相关产品:腾讯云云函数(Serverless Cloud Function)可以用于处理Ajax表单提交的后端逻辑,实现无服务器的表单处理功能。
    • 腾讯云产品链接:https://cloud.tencent.com/product/scf
  • 事件侦听器:
    • 概念:事件侦听器是一种机制,用于监听特定事件的发生,并在事件发生时执行相应的操作。
    • 优势:可以实现对用户操作的响应;可以将事件处理逻辑与页面逻辑分离,提高代码的可维护性。
    • 应用场景:用户交互操作、表单验证、动态加载内容等需要对事件做出响应的场景。
    • 腾讯云相关产品:腾讯云Serverless云函数可以用于处理前端页面中的事件,如点击事件、输入事件等。
    • 腾讯云产品链接:https://cloud.tencent.com/product/scf
  • 更改提交按钮类型:
    • 概念:将表单中的提交按钮类型由默认的"submit"改为"button",使按钮不再触发表单的提交动作。
    • 优势:可以自定义按钮的行为,而不仅仅是触发表单提交;适用于需要自定义表单提交行为的场景。
    • 应用场景:表单中需要自定义提交行为的情况,如通过事件侦听器来处理按钮的点击事件。
    • 腾讯云相关产品:腾讯云云函数可以用于处理按钮点击事件,实现自定义的表单提交行为。
    • 腾讯云产品链接:https://cloud.tencent.com/product/scf
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券